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1240308704 31041771 1022
93353635924 03559 69675896
93353635924 03559 69675896
01223853 779 422309
All about undefined
Interested in learning more?
93353635924 03559 69675896
01223853 779 422309
See more
53804 911400
64 164 837 051
See more
30 95511
34167244 7479 51477659485
See more